What is a Mercy Health Coding?
A Mercy Health Coding job involves reviewing medical records to assign accurate codes for diagnoses, procedures, and treatments. These codes are used for billing, insurance claims, and regulatory compliance. Coders must have knowledge of medical terminology, coding guidelines, and healthcare regulations such as ICD-10 and CPT. This role helps ensure proper reimbursement and supports quality patient care documentation.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Mercy Health Coding position?
To thrive in Mercy Health Coding, a solid understanding of medical terminology, ICD-10/CPT coding, and healthcare reimbursement guidelines is essential, often supported by certification such as CPC or CCS. Familiarity with electronic health record (EHR) systems, encoder software, and billing platforms is typically required. Attention to detail, analytical thinking, and strong communication skills set top coders apart. These abilities are crucial for ensuring accurate coding, compliance, and efficient collaboration with providers and billing teams.
What is the typical work environment like for a Mercy Health Coding position?
Most Mercy Health Coding roles are performed in a professional office or remote/home-based setting, working within a collaborative team of coders, billing specialists, and healthcare professionals. You'll likely spend your day reviewing patient records, assigning appropriate medical codes, and clarifying documentation with providers as needed. While much of the work is independent, regular communication with colleagues and participation in team meetings are common. This environment fosters both autonomy and support, helping you stay updated on regulatory changes and best practices within the field.

Protective Services Dispatcher - Springfield Regional Medical Center
Job Summary:
Under general supervision, perform duties related to the operation of the protective services dispatch center involving incoming communication for emergency and non-emergency assistance; simultaneously operating a multi-channel radio system, while maintaining computer-aided dispatch systems and other computer systems. Answers multi-line telephone equipment and provides excellent customer service to anyone in need of services; and performs other duties as requested.
Essential Functions:
- Responsible for receiving, coordinating, and disseminating critical information from various sources including emergency and non-emergency calls for service. Maintains radio contact with mobile/field units to monitor response, progress, and any needed support. Relays descriptions and other information to protective service field units concerning, wanted persons, missing or lost persons, stolen vehicles and for the arrest or detainment of specified individuals, etc. Obtain information related to crime reports and obtain critical information, including but not limited to name of caller, call back number and details of situation
- Determines nature and location of emergency, prioritize, dispatch emergency personnel and/or implement emergency procedures as needed and in accordance with established procedure. Monitors, supports, and troubleshoots alarm systems. Acknowledge alarm received and dispatches appropriate personnel for issue at hand. Operate a variety of communications equipment and monitors security systems including CCTV, access control, fire alarm, building automation and control and burglar and panic alarms; responds appropriately and in accordance with established procedures
- Monitor and respond to emergency codes and alarm systems in accordance with hospital protocols, initiating proper communication alerts when required.
- Documents and maintains records of assigned units for information related to time, location, units dispatched and their time of arrival using the protective services report/dispatch system. Maintain accurate and up to date logs as assigned. Provide information to outside agencies including outside law enforcement agencies as appropriate
- Process employees and other individuals through the photo badging identification system. Be familiar with all resources and services available to callers and offer these resources and services as appropriate
- Answer and direct incoming calls using multi-line phone system, ensuring prompt and courteous communications with patients, staff, and external callers.
